Text

Not less than 68 days before the general election, the Secretary of State shall deliver to the appropriate county elections official a certificate showing:

(a)The name of every person entitled to receive votes within that county at the general election who has received the nomination as a candidate for public office pursuant to this chapter, the designation of the public office for which he or she has been nominated, and, if applicable, the ballot designation specified in accordance with Section 13107.
(b)For each nominee for a partisan office, the name of the party that has nominated him or her.
(c)For each nominee for a voter-nominated office, the designation made by the candidate pursuant to Section 8002.5.

Legislative History

Amended by Stats. 2012, Ch. 3, Sec. 23. (AB 1413) Effective February 10, 2012.
